ONDO State At 48: A Call for Unity And Progress, By Bright Olorungbotemi

On the 3rd of February, 2024, Ondo State clocks 48 years of its creation by the late Head of State, General Murtala Mohammed.

The attainment of self-governance within the federation of Nigeria by Sunshine people did not come cheaply.

Today, we are celebrating the victory of the arsenal fought not on the battlefield. I salute my people on the joy of today which goes down in history as a remembrance of a day of liberation as we now put our fate in our hands and determine the place of our future.

As we savor the sweetness of the invaluable victory, we have to soberly reflect on the journey so far. Whereas from the indices of development, our state is no pushover in Nigeria.

As citizens, we have made both avoidable and inevitable mistakes as a people in the course of our very challenging journey to statehood.
